What car has an H logo?

2 Answers
Leanne
07/29/25 12:20am
An H logo typically represents Honda or Beijing Hyundai. Below are relevant introductions about the logos of Honda and Beijing Hyundai: 1. Honda: In the 1980s, Honda established a trademark design research group. From over 2,500 design drafts submitted worldwide, they finalized the three-string speaker-style logo, which is an 'H' enclosed in a frame. The 'H' in the logo stands for the first letter of 'Honda.' This emblem reflects technological innovation, employee excellence, and solid management, while also conveying a sense of both tension and ease. 2. Beijing Hyundai: The slanted 'H' in Hyundai's logo is an artistic representation of two people shaking hands, symbolizing the relationship between the company and its customers. The ellipse surrounding the 'H' represents a steering wheel and also signifies the global market.

What are the criteria for classifying heavy-duty vehicles?

Heavy-duty vehicles refer to M-class and N-class vehicles with a maximum gross mass exceeding 3500Kg. Such vehicles consist of a heavy-duty tractor and a heavy-duty trailer. Most of these vehicles employ axle-series hydraulic suspension systems and are primarily used for transporting large cargoes whose dimensions and weights exceed the limits stipulated by road traffic regulations. Heavy-duty tractor: A tractor designed for towing and pushing heavy-duty trailers. Equipped with high-power diesel engines, mechanical or hydraulic transmissions with high gear ratios, main reducers, and wheel reduction devices to lower speed and increase traction. Most heavy-duty tractors are 3-axle or 4-axle configurations, typically driven by the rear two axles, though some feature full front-and-rear axle drive. When towing full trailers, the tractor must carry additional ballast weight to increase the load on the driving wheels, ensuring sufficient adhesion between the tires and road surface. Heavy-duty trailer: Trailers designed for transporting oversized and overweight cargo. The basic configuration is a single flatbed trailer, most featuring the following structure. The axle frames typically employ two coaxial axles per unit (upper and lower axles on one assembly), also called twin-axle systems. Standard integrated flatbed trailers have 2-7 axles, with each axle carrying either 4 or 8 tires, allowing the overall vehicle width to exceed 3 meters.

Can the Volkswagen Daytime Running Lights Be Turned Off?

Volkswagen daytime running lights can be turned off. The method to turn them off is as follows: Use the left turn signal lever to activate the left turn signal, then pull the high beam lever and hold it. Next, insert the key and turn it to the 'on' position without starting the engine. Wait for 4 seconds, and you will hear a 'ding' prompt sound, indicating that the daytime running lights have been turned off. The purpose of daytime running lights: Daytime running lights primarily enhance the visibility of the vehicle during the day, making it easier for oncoming vehicles or pedestrians to notice. Many people believe that daylight is sufficient and that daytime running lights are unnecessary. However, there are many situations during the day that can affect a driver's visibility, such as rain, snow, or haze, which can reduce the ability to see distant objects and lower visibility. In these cases, daytime running lights can play a significant role by informing other vehicles or pedestrians of the vehicle's exact position, thereby reducing the likelihood of accidents. Notes on daytime running lights: As the name suggests, daytime running lights are meant to be used during the day. Normally, these lights do not need to be manually turned on by the driver; they automatically activate when the engine starts, unless they have been modified aftermarket. When the headlights are turned on, the daytime running lights will automatically turn off or dim. Additionally, there is no indicator on the dashboard to show that the daytime running lights are on.

What does the highway ETC refer to as a system?

ETC is an electronic toll collection system without stopping, also known as an automatic road toll system. It is a road toll method specifically used for toll roads, commonly seen on highways, bridges or tunnels implementing toll policies, and some sections of the city center, to alleviate urban traffic congestion. According to the regulations of the State Council, starting from 2020, vehicles without ETC cannot enjoy toll discounts. In the future, only one manual lane will be retained at highway toll stations, and tolls can only be paid through manual channels. Additionally, newly installed ETC cannot be used on highways immediately; the ETC device needs to be activated before normal use. During free holiday periods, highways can still be used. For users who have already installed ETC, passing through ETC lanes will not incur charges. ETC deduction principles: There will be one or more ETC lanes on highways. Through dedicated short-range microwave communication between the vehicle-mounted electronic tag installed on the vehicle's windshield and the microwave antenna in the ETC lane at the toll station, and using computer networking technology for backend settlement with banks, the purpose of paying road and bridge tolls without stopping at toll stations is achieved. All of this is based on the principle of passing first and deducting fees later. Benefits of installing ETC: Time-saving: Eliminates the hassle of queuing and waiting; Green and environmentally friendly: Green and low-carbon, vehicles pass through toll stations without stopping, reducing noise and exhaust emissions, and decreasing pollution; Cost-saving: Saves expenses, reduces the frequency of vehicle starts and brakes, lowers wear and fuel consumption, and users can also enjoy a 5% discount on tolls; Improved efficiency: The theoretical efficiency of ETC lanes can be increased by 2-3 times, making traditional ETC more updated, faster, and more high-tech. Compared to license plate payment, ETC technology is more mature and advantageous. More policy support: The State Council clearly stated in the "13th Five-Year Plan for the Development of a Modern Comprehensive Transportation System" that "by 2020, the interoperability of transportation smart cards in key city clusters will be basically achieved, and the proportion of vehicles equipped with ETC will be significantly increased." It also explicitly set the goal in the main indicators of the "13th Five-Year" comprehensive transportation development that "by 2020, the ETC usage rate for road passenger vehicles will reach 50%." More future possibilities: In addition to continuously improving the convenience of ETC installation and usage and the usage rate of ETC passenger vehicles, the future will also promote the use of ETC for trucks, explore the deep integration of the ETC system with vehicle-to-vehicle communication, vehicle-road coordination, and other smart transportation development directions, providing comprehensive travel services for car owners. This means more application scenarios will support ETC applications. ETC usage precautions: The ETC transaction sensing area is 8 meters. When encountering a vehicle in front stopping, to prevent the ETC device of the front vehicle from malfunctioning or not having an ETC device at all, maintain a distance of more than 10 meters from the front vehicle to avoid automatic sensing and paying for the front vehicle. The recognition speed for ETC lane passage is 20 km/h. If the speed is too fast, the vehicle device information cannot be read, leading to failed deductions. Unauthorized disassembly or movement of the OBU device, or detachment or loosening of the ETC electronic tag, will cause the electronic tag to fail. It can be sent to the bank where the ETC card was issued or the highway service hall for testing. If the loosening or detachment is not man-made, it only needs to be reactivated. When using a debit card bound to ETC, insufficient balance will also cause deduction failure. Follow the guidance of on-site staff to use the manual MTC lane and pass by cash or card. Excessive thickness of the car windshield can cause poor sensing. This is especially important for vehicles that have had accidents and had their windshields replaced or for friends who have modified their front windshields.

What device is the power source of a tank?

The power plant is the power source of a tank. Tank power: It consists of the engine and its auxiliary systems. The auxiliary systems of the engine include the fuel supply system, air supply system, lubrication system, cooling system, heating system, and starting system. Function of the power source: The power plant of a tank is its power source. It is primarily used to generate the traction force that propels the tank and enables it to reach the required speed. This power plant also drives the generator to produce electricity, supplying power to the onboard electrical devices and charging the batteries, as well as operating the hydraulic and pneumatic devices. The power plant is often likened to the "heart" of a tank.
